Nettet22. aug. 2024 · Island of Cyclops. King Aeolus give Odysseus and his men a place to stay for about a month. Upon their departure, Aeolus puts winds in a bag and gives them to Odysseus, instructing him not to open it. The crew gets close to Ithaca. But while Odysseus sleeps, they open the bag of winds and are flown back towards the Aeolia. Nettet15. mar. 2024 · The Journey of Odysseus with moral lessons and summary The Journey Of Odysseus. In the ten-year Trojan war, Odysseus was one of the great leaders in Greek mythology. His idea of building a giant wooden horse filled with soldiers helped the Greeks seize Troy. Together with his men, Odysseus sailed home with twelve ships. Nettet23. mai 2024 · 3. Polyphemus. The giant Cyclops Polyphemus is probably Odysseus’s most well-known enemy. A son of Poseidon, he was brutal and not very clever. When Odysseus and his crew washed up onto his shores, Polyphemus murdered and ate half of Odysseus’s men.
